FreeBSD 14 auf Thinkpad X1 Carbon

slesa

New Member
Hallo,
oder um die Frage anders zu formulieren: wie aktuell sind die Wiki-Seiten zu "FreeBSD auf Laptops"? Dort steht, dass die 8. Generation noch nicht vollständig von 13-Current unterstützt wird, die 7. aber schon größtenteils.
Ich bin am überlegen, mir einen 7th für FreeBSD-14-Current zu kaufen, bin aber unsicher, ob denn alles laufen wird bzw ob es auch ein 8th sein könnte. Ich hätte aber auch kein Problem damit, den fehlenden Dingen auf den Grund zu gehen (falls es nicht gerade der X11-Treiber ist), sofern ich herausbekomme, wie ich das anstelle (Mentorship wäre etwas feines).
 
Moin!
Was ist aus diesem X1 Carbon-Versuch geworden? Habe hier die G11 (i7 1355U/Raptor Lake-P:0xa7a1) und Probleme X mit der iGPU zu nutzen.
Meine Recherche sagte "geht", bin nun etwas verwundert warum dem nicht so ist. Die G11 ist ja nicht mehr so heisz wie sie 2023 aus dem Ofen kam.

Lenovo X1 Carbon G11 irgendjemand?
 
Bin gerade zu bloed meinen Beitrag zu editieren...

Xorg-Log sagt mit Nutzung des X-Treibers "intel"
"(EE) intel(0): intel_uxa_set_pixmap_bo: size of buffer object does not match constraints: size=10485760, must be <> than 9216000, bus < 4194304"

Installiert/gestartet ist:
  • FreeBSD 15 RC3
  • i915kms
  • gpu-firmware-intel-kmod-alderlake (Habe nichts aktuelleres gefunden)
  • xf86-video-intel
  • drm-66-kmod
 
Ok, dann habe ich mehr Aufwand meine Rechtschreibschwaeche zu kaschieren...^^
Danke fuer die Info PSI-Man.

Wer hat denn hier einen laptop mit sowas wie einem i7 (13xxxx) und Raptor Lake iGPU und mit welcher device-id, die aktuell unter FreeBSD unterstuetzt wird?
Kommt raus aus den Loechern! ;]
 
Ich bin leider überhaupt kein FreeBSD experte aber könnte es sein das du mit "xf86-video-intel" evtl. den alten treiber verwedest? Unter Archlinux wäre das der alte Treiber und nicht der neuere der keine alder-lake soweit ich das sehe unterstützt.

(Wirklich nur wildes rumgerate)
 
Danke fuer dein reply!
Man nimmt ja jeden Strohhalm wenn der Schmerz grosz genug ist.^^
Wie war das nochmal: Packages sind bei einem neuen release noch vom vorgaenger-release?
Wenn ich unter 15 RC3 ein pkg installiere, ist es in 14 kompiliert?

Ohne xf86*intel und mit sfcbx oder wie der Treiber exakt lautet kommt der libxml2 Fehler wegen "compiz kann kein ordentliches XML mehr". X wuerde also ohne compiz starten. Mit xf86*intel kommt der Fehler von "intel_uxa_set_pixmap_bo".

Gehe dem spaeter mal nach.


Wuerde gern auch ins Wayland, ohne irgendein X!. Das ist nur aehnlich unbrauchbar.
Puh wohl noch innerhalb der Frist
 
In einer xorg.conf.d (10-intel.conf aktuell bei mir) startet X mit twn.

driver "modesetting"
BusID "PCI:$entsprechend-setzen"
option "TearFree" "true"
option "AccelMethod" "glamor"

Jetzt noch positive negotiations mit Compiz und libxml2. ;]
 
Ich wuerde die Gelgenheit gerne nutzen und dich auf diese Seite hier hinweisen:


Das ist, meines erachtens, die beste Seite wenn es um solche Fragen wie deine geht.
Spontan habe ich dort auch diesen Rechner gefunden... Ist das zufaellig so einer wie du hast?

 
Danke dettus! Die Seite war bei meiner Recherche zum neuen Rechner natuerlich auch dabei. Und das X1 Carbon dort, bzw. die Infos haben den Fokus auf den Nachfolger stark gepraegt. ;]

Dazu gab es dann noch die Herrausforderung mit dem Markt, also new old stock zu finden. Und nun das libxml2-Problem. Sehr schade das meine fuer mich produktive Bedienoberflaeche nicht mehr einfach installiert werden kann.
 
Neuer Anlauf mit 15.0 Release und Wayfire.

Neben dem Handbuch zu Wayland/Wayfire dann noch die ueblichen noetigen Treiber fuer das i7-13*-basierte System, Umgebungsvariablen setzen und wayfire starten.
Ein Bild, ein cursor, das war es.

Die Tastenkombi zB <strg><alt><backspace> und <super><e> geht, <super><enter> fuer diese alacritty-shell zB nicht. Der Zoom-Effekt mit <super><e> sieht smooth aus, kann aber nicht sagen ob es wirklich hardware ist, zu "wenig" moeglich.
Es gibt eine wf-panel.core im home-root des users die beim starten von wayfire erzeugt wird. Im ~/.config-path ist neben dem "wayfire"-dir aus der wayfire-Einrichtung ein "wf-shell"-dir wohl beim ersten starten enstanden.

Mir fehlt ein log-file mit dem man jetzt weiterkommen koennte. Die Meldungen auf der console "hinter" Wayfire sind bunt, aber auch nur fuer einen fluechtigen Blick.

Eine komische aber ggf. nicht im zusammenhang stehende Sache:
Mir war noch acpi_ibm.ko eingefallen was ich nicht geladen habe. Nach dem laden und starten von wayfire habe ich kurz oben eine menu-Leiste gesehen, verschwand dann wieder. Konnte nicht reproduziert werden.

Compiz aus den aktuellen GIT-Quellen zu bauen ist natuerlich gescheitert. Dachte mir auch das ich mich damit uebernehme.^^

Soweit so schlecht, mit Wayland und leider auch mit Compiz auf Xorg.
 
Da KDE und GNOME sehr viel automatisch machen und bei mir in mehreren versuchen unter verschiedenen Betriebsystemen ohne jede config sofort mit wayland funktioniert haben, ist es evtl. eine gute Idee das als erste Testplattform zu nehmen und sich dann erst an komplexere und ggf. auch weniger ausgereifte Plattformen zu wagen.
 
Danke Commander! Das ist ein sehr unangenehmer aber gleichzeitig guter Hinweis.
On sie asser szeid, bin ich interessiert warum ein so einfaches Handbuchvorgehen komische Ergenisse hervorbringt. Ich hoffe es liegt nicht an der hardware. Weil, sehr nett "der Geraed".


Handbuch-DE_
"To install a minimal KDE Plasma execute:
<span># pkg install plasma6-plasma</span>"

pkg sagt: Verbraucht 900MB download und 4GB installiert.
Und ich sehe viel x*-software die da aufs Geraet fliegt. DE's sind furchtbar...


dann erst an komplexere und ggf. auch weniger ausgereifte Plattformen zu wagen.

Sind kleine grafische Bedienoberflaechen nicht oft mit mehr Aufwand fuer die Anpassung bedingt? ;]
...was sich fuer mich oft auszahlt.
Ist Wayfire damit wenig unausgereift? Sollte es aus dem Handbuch entfernt werden? Wuerde mir gefallen, dann liegt es wohl nicht an meiner hardware? ;;;]
 
pkg install plasma6-plasma
Damit passiert schon mehr als nur ein Bild und ein cursor. Es gesellt sich neben einem login-screen ein Abneigung. Das sieht hinter der Oberflaeche alles sehr X'ig aus. Unten links steht "Desktop Session: Plasma (Wayland)". Glaube ich nicht. XD
Mein normal user kann sich nicht einloggen. Nicht lachen ihr KDE-Dwarfs!^^
Und dann noch dieses Windows-like user-"please set your profile img"-Bild ueber der Anmeldung.
Wer will das denn?

Einfach mal frech wayfire parallel gestartet: Ein Bild, ein cursor, eine menu-Leiste!
Es geht auch <super><e> endlich. Sieht mehr und mehr nach hardware-Beschleunigung aus. Mittlere mouse-Taste geht = scrolling mit trackpoint. Soundausgabe geht. (Lenovo, macht mal mehr MacBook beim Sound!) Eine *.core-Datei entsteht nicht mehr nach Start von "wayfire".

Wie werde ich diese menu-Leiste los und kann dennoch <super><e> nutzen?
Wie kann ich cairo-dock nutzen? (retorische Frage)
Wie werde ich KDE wieder los?^^ (retorische Frage)

Der Eintrag im Handbuch sollte also bleiben aber aktualisiert werden. in verneigender Demut
Da fehlt also irgendwas, was auch immer. Jetzt so viel software fuer die grafische Bedienung auf dem Geaet, da wird mir ganz bange was da alles altern kann oder maintainer-Schwund unterliegt.^^
 
Gutes setzt sich wohl doch durch.^^ Wayfire ist stark an Compiz orientiert, der wcm (Wayfire Config Manager) sieht aus wie das schon laenger nicht mehr bei mir funktionierende ccm (Compiz Config Manager).
Cairo-Dock braucht wohl noch ein wenig um auf FreeBSD unter Wayfire zu laufen, ab Version 3.6 soll es gut sein. Ab da an sollte ein Umstieg langsam moeglich sein. Lieber langsamer Fortschritt als keiner.
Audacity startet uebgrigens ohne Probleme, mag an dem vielen X-Zeugs liegen was da hinten noch liegt.
Werde erneut frisch starten nur mit Wayfire.
 
Ich weiß halt nicht ob du hier nur ber KDE ranten willst, oder es ernsthaft versuchen möchtest. Ich verwende auf meinen Desktops zwar Linux, aber KDE seit Jahren. Davon abgesehen, dass du die Leiste sehr Ciaro-ish konfigurieren kannst, kannst du sie auch entfernen und etwas anderes, wie zB das Cairodock verwenden. Allgemein kannst du gerade in KDE sehr viel personalisieren, wenn dir defaults nicht gefallen.
 
Nein, mag Minimalismus und glaube nicht an die Wollmilchsau. Hatte KDE aus dem Handbuch genommen weil ich bei GNOME eine news ueberflogen bin, die die Zukunft von FreeBSD+Gnome nicht im besten Licht zeigte. Muss nix bedeuten und fuer den Test auch nicht relevant.
Ich hatte noch nie viel Freude/Zeit verschiedene Bedienoberflaechen zu testen. Als ich meine fuer mich hochanpassbare gefunden habe, habe ich es mir gemuedlich gemacht.

Ich hoffe es geht mit FreeBSD fuer uns alle und die verschiedenen Beduerfnisse weiter. Bei mir halt nicht mit DE's.
 
Zurück
Oben